package com.google.example.firestore;
import androidx.annotation.NonNull;
import com.google.android.gms.tasks.Continuation;
import com.google.android.gms.tasks.Task;
import com.google.android.gms.tasks.Tasks;
import com.google.firebase.firestore.DocumentReference;
import com.google.firebase.firestore.DocumentSnapshot;
import com.google.firebase.firestore.FieldValue;
import com.google.firebase.firestore.FirebaseFirestore;
import com.google.firebase.firestore.QuerySnapshot;
import java.util.ArrayList;
import java.util.List;
/**
* https://firebase.google.com/docs/firestore/solutions/counters
*/
public class SolutionCounters {
private FirebaseFirestore db;
// [START counter_classes]
// counters/${ID}
public class Counter {
int numShards;
public Counter(int numShards) {
this.numShards = numShards;
}
}
// counters/${ID}/shards/${NUM}
public class Shard {
int count;
public Shard(int count) {
this.count = count;
}
}
// [END counter_classes]
// [START create_counter]
public Task<Void> createCounter(final DocumentReference ref, final int numShards) {
// Initialize the counter document, then initialize each shard.
return ref.set(new Counter(numShards))
.continueWithTask(new Continuation<Void, Task<Void>>() {
@Override
public Task<Void> then(@NonNull Task<Void> task) throws Exception {
if (!task.isSuccessful()) {
throw task.getException();
}
List<Task<Void>> tasks = new ArrayList<>();
// Initialize each shard with count=0
for (int i = 0; i < numShards; i++) {
Task<Void> makeShard = ref.collection("shards")
.document(String.valueOf(i))
.set(new Shard(0));
tasks.add(makeShard);
}
return Tasks.whenAll(tasks);
}
});
}
// [END create_counter]
// [START increment_counter]
public Task<Void> incrementCounter(final DocumentReference ref, final int numShards) {
int shardId = (int) Math.floor(Math.random() * numShards);
DocumentReference shardRef = ref.collection("shards").document(String.valueOf(shardId));
return shardRef.update("count", FieldValue.increment(1));
}
// [END increment_counter]
// [START get_count]
public Task<Integer> getCount(final DocumentReference ref) {
// Sum the count of each shard in the subcollection
return ref.collection("shards").get()
.continueWith(new Continuation<QuerySnapshot, Integer>() {
@Override
public Integer then(@NonNull Task<QuerySnapshot> task) throws Exception {
int count = 0;
for (DocumentSnapshot snap : task.getResult()) {
Shard shard = snap.toObject(Shard.class);
count += shard.count;
}
return count;
}
});
}
// [END get_count]
}
